Established in 1837, the Great Yorkshire Show (GYS) is an exciting annual agricultural event showcasing the very best in the business. Originally organised by Yorkshire Agricultural Society (YAS) with the aim of improving and developing agriculture in the county, the GYS has earned its place as the premier agricultural event in England. The four-day show features 8,500 animals, demonstrates cutting-edge machinery and innovative technology, and offers first-class entertainment, gastronomy, and shopping, all in one place for up to 35,000 visitors a day.
